Most engines built just before 1985 hold the flat/cleave bearing model methods of construction, which is sensitive to cutting down zinc and phosphorus. For example, in API SG rated oils, this was in the 1200–1300 ppm level for zinc and phosphorus, where the current SM is under 600 ppm. This reduction in anti-wear chemicals in oil has caused untimely failures of camshafts and other superior tension bearings in several older automobiles and has been blamed for untimely failure on the oil pump generate/cam place sensor equipment that is definitely meshed with camshaft gear in some modern engines.

From these holes in the principle journals, the oil moves by passageways In the crankshaft to exit holes during the rod journals to lubricate the rod bearings and connecting rods. Some simpler styles relied on these swiftly relocating areas to splash and lubricate the getting in touch with surfaces in between the piston rings and interior surfaces from the cylinders. However, in modern designs, There's also passageways with the rods which carry oil from the rod bearings to the rod-piston connections and lubricate the contacting surfaces between the piston rings and inside surfaces on the cylinders.
